MAGISTRATE'S COURT

There was a short sitting of tho Magistrate's Court on Saturday morninir, with Mr. J. s; Evans, S.M., on the bench. A young woman; Elizabeth Quccnio Sink, was charged that on December 8, 1919, at Wellington, she caused to be mndo fir tho purpose of being inserted in tno Register Book Of Births, a certain false statement touching tho particulars required to bo knowu and registered under the Births and Deaths Registration Act. I°OS On the application of Chief Detec•live Ward, tho accused was remanded to Wednesday. Mr. Hellish, who appeared for her, asked for bail, but the Magistrate, preferred to place her in charge or the Salvation Army.
